Input: Modify mask in-place in positionSprite
Instead of taking pointers to x and y values to modify in positionSprite, just modify the mask (as well as dev->last) in place. Signed-off-by: Daniel Stone <daniel@fooishbar.org> Reviewed-by: Peter Hutterer <peter.hutterer@who-t.net>
